About

Godrej Agrovet Limited functions as a diverse agribusiness enterprise, providing products and solutions designed to enhance crop and livestock yields across India and internationally. Its operations are organized into key segments: Animal Feed, Crop Protection, Vegetable Oil, Real Estate, Seed Business, Wind Energy Generation, and Cattle Breeding. Within its Animal Feed division, the company supplies specialized nutritional feeds for cattle, poultry, and aquaculture. It is also a prominent participant in oil palm cultivation, managing approximately 75,000 hectares of plantations spanning Andhra Pradesh, Telangana, Tamil Nadu, Goa, Maharashtra, and Mizoram, from which it produces crude palm oil, crude palm kernel oil, and palm kernel cake. Furthermore, Godrej Agrovet manufactures and distributes a comprehensive range of crop protection items, including plant growth regulators, biostimulants, herbicides, insecticides, fungicides, and both chemical and organic fertilizers. The company also extends into the consumer market, offering poultry and meat products under the 'Real Good Chicken' brand, and a variety of ready-to-cook vegetarian and non-vegetarian items marketed as 'Godrej Yummiez'. Its dairy portfolio includes milk and milk products sold under the 'Godrej Jersey' label. Beyond these, Godrej Agrovet produces active ingredients, intermediates, bulk materials, and formulations for agrochemical applications, in addition to pharmaceutical intermediates. The company, established in Mumbai, India, in 1991, operates as a subsidiary of Godrej Industries Limited.
